Ruling H071-2025

MEETING: Century Downs, Balzac, Alberta, Canada - August 25, 2025

In the opinion of the Board of Judges, AUTHORIZED AGENT, OWNER/TRAINER, TRAVIS WILLIAM ELLIS, PERM. ADD. TRURO, NOVA SCOTIA, CANADA, D.O.B.: JANUARY 22, 1992, did violate HORSE RACING ALBERTA Rule 123(1); Any person responsible for a horse stabled at a Horse Racing Alberta licensed racetrack must provide proof of a negative Equine Infectious Anemia (Coggins test). The test must be dated within the past 12 months (365 days) and submitted at least 48 hours before admittance to the racetrack. Proof of the negative test must be reported to Horse Racing Alberta Security. For full requirements, refer to Policy RLP012 Equine Infectious Anemia Policy; for having a horse on the grounds with expired Coggins at CENTURY DOWNS RACETRACK.

PENALTY: TRAVIS ELLIS is hereby FINED THE SUM OF ONE HUNDRED DOLLARS ($100.00).

In accordance with HORSE RACING ALBERTA Rule 297(1) fine to be paid with ten (10) days.
